Output ddf0ba86e4f3410d30108ae562d64f9b8c73aa3f6530994dc57627ddfb6ccb53:1

value
715363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9073685a709af21183575ec884b635d825330fd3 OP_EQUAL
address
3EroUq6X6HAXK1saiG1dWRJAH4UNwFaTpK
transaction
ddf0ba86e4f3410d30108ae562d64f9b8c73aa3f6530994dc57627ddfb6ccb53
spent
true